摘要

Abstract

The existing quad-rotor helicopter control systems have problems of weak robustness and low control precision,in this paper,PD(proportion-differentiation) control algorithm is proposed based on the existing models to improve the robustness.Firstly,a model for the quad-rotor helicopter is established and the principle of quad-rotor helicopter flight controlling is described.Then,quad-rotor helicopter control system is designed according to the principle of quad-rotor helicopter flight,the design of control system includes the design of hardware module and control codes.PD control algorithm is employed in helicopter attitude feedback control.Finally,the principle of quad-rotor helicopter flight and the performance of the control system based on PD algorithm are validated by experiments on "micro-shadow" I and "micro-shadow" II prototypes,the results show that the robustness of the quad-rotor helicopter control system based on PD algorithm is improved.
